The Art of Flowing Martial Arts
Flowing Martial Arts, also known as Wudang Tai Chi, is a dynamic form of martial arts that emphasizes fluid movements and inner strength. Originating from the Wudang Mountains in China, this art form integrates elements of Tai Chi, Kung Fu, and Qi Gong to create a graceful and powerful practice.

Benefits of Flowing Martial Arts:
- Enhanced balance and coordination
- Improved flexibility and agility
- Stress relief and relaxation
- Increased focus and concentration
- Boosted energy levels
Embrace the Elegance of Tai Chi Fan
Tai Chi Fan is a mesmerizing form of Tai Chi that incorporates the use of a fan as a graceful and flowing extension of the body. This practice blends martial arts techniques with dance-like movements, creating a beautiful and expressive art form that promotes both physical and mental well-being.

Benefits of Tai Chi Fan:
- Enhanced creativity and self-expression
- Improved hand-eye coordination
- Strengthened upper body muscles
- Stress reduction and relaxation
- Emotional balance and harmony
